Official recalls
4Dec 19, 2018
Nissan of North America, Inc (Nissan) is recalling certain 2009 Murano vehicles. The valves within the ABS Hydraulic Control Units (HCU) may react with brake fluids containing specific corrosion preventative additives. This reaction may cause the valves to not close properly.
Consequence & remedy
Consequence: If the valves do not properly close, additional brake pedal travel may be required to stop the vehicle, increasing the risk of a crash.
Remedy: Nissan has notified owners, and dealers will flush the brake system with DOT 4 fluid. The HCU will then be tested to detect a possible stuck valve condition. If necessary, the HCU will be replaced, free of charge. The recall began February 7, 2019. Owners may contact Nissan customer service at 1-800-867-7669.
Oct 5, 2009
NISSAN IS RECALLING CERTAIN MODEL YEAR 2008-2010 VEHICLES ORIGINALLY SOLD IN OR CURRENTLY REGISTERED IN THE STATES OF CONNECTICUT, DELAWARE, IOWA, ILLINOIS, INDIANA, MASSACHUSETTS, MAINE, MARYLAND, MICHIGAN, MINNESOTA, MISSOURI, NEW HAMPSHIRE, NEW JERSEY, NEW YORK, OHIO, PENNSYLVANIA, RHODE ISLAND, VERMONT, WASHINGTON D.C., WEST VIRGINIA AND WISCONSIN. THE MATERIAL IN THE NUT USED TO SECURE THE SENSOR-TRANSMITTER OF THE TIRE PRESSURE MONITORING SYSTEM (TPMS) MAY CORRODE AND POTENTIALLY CRACK IN AREAS WITH HEAVY CONCENTRATIONS OF ROAD SALT. IF THIS OCCURS, THE NUT MAY COME OUT OF THE SENSOR-TRANSMITTER AND THE TPMS LAMP WILL ILLUMINATE.
Consequence & remedy
Consequence: IF THE TPMS LAMP IS DISREGARDED AND THE VEHICLE CONTINUES TO BE DRIVEN IN THIS CONDITION, THE TIRE WILL QUICKLY LOSE AIR PRESSURE AT A CONSISTENT RATE RESULTING IN A FLAT TIRE INCREASING THE RISK OF A CRASH.
Remedy: THE DEALER WILL REPLACE THE TPMS NUT WITH A NEW, MORE ROBUST NUT. THIS SERVICE WILL BE PERFORMED FREE OF CHARGE. THE RECALL IS EXPECTED TO BEGIN ON OR BEFORE NOVEMBER 9, 2009. OWNERS MAY CONTACT NISSAN AT 1-800-647-7261 AND INFINITI AT 1-800-662-6200.
Oct 7, 2008
NISSAN IS RECALLING 204,361 MY 2007-2008 ALTIMA, ALTIMA HYBRID, 350Z, 350Z ROADSTER, MY 2008 ALTIMA COUPE, ROGUE, MY 2009 MURANO, AND INFINITI MY 2007-2008 G35 SEDAN, MY 2008 G37 COUPE AND EX35 PASSENGER VEHICLES EQUIPPED WITH CONTINENTAL AUTOMOTIVE SYSTEMS' OCCUPANT CLASSIFICATION SYSTEM (OCS) CONTROL UNITS. A VARISTOR IN THE OCS CONTROL UNIT LOCATED IN THE PASSENGER SEAT CUSHION MAY HAVE BEEN MANUFACTURED OUT OF SPECIFICATION. UNDER CERTAIN CONDITIONS, THIS COULD CAUSE AN INTERRUPTION OF SIGNAL BETWEEN THE OCS AND THE AIR BAG CONTROL UNIT (ACU).
Consequence & remedy
Consequence: THIS COULD RESULT IN THE PASSENGER AIR BAG BEING SUPPRESSED WHICH COULD FAIL TO PROVIDE ADEQUATE PROTECTION IN THE EVENT OF A CRASH.
Remedy: DEALERS WILL TEST THE SIGNAL BETWEEN THE OCS AND ACU SYSTEMS USING A SPECIAL TOOL TO CHECK THAT IT IS FUNCTIONING AS DESIGNED. IF NECESSARY, THE SEAT CUSHION (CONTAINING OCS HARDWARE) WILL BE REPLACED WITH A NEW ONE MANUFACTURED TO SPECIFICATION. THE RECALL BEGAN ON NOVEMBER 4, 2008. OWNERS MAY CONTACT NISSAN AT 1-800-647-7261 OR INFINITI AT 1-800-662-6200.

Feb 12, 2008
NISSAN IS RECALLING 16,365 MY 2008 INFINITI EX35 AND MY 2009 NISSAN MURANO VEHICLES. DUE TO INCORRECT SOFTWARE PROGRAMMING, THE AIR BAG CONTROL UNIT (ACU) MAY CAUSE THE PASSENGER AIR BAG NOT TO OPERATE AS DESIGNED IF THE VEHICLE BATTERY BECOMES SIGNIFICANTLY DISCHARGED.
Consequence & remedy
Consequence: THIS COULD RESULT IN THE PASSENGER AIR BAG NOT INFLATING IN A CRASH IN WHICH IT WAS DESIGNED TO DO SO, AND INCREASING THE RISK OF INJURY.
Remedy: DEALERS WILL REPROGRAM THE ACU IN AFFECTED VEHICLES. THE RECALL BEGAN ON FEBRUARY 19, 2008. OWNERS MAY CONTACT INFINITI AT 1-800-662-6200 OR NISSAN AT 1-800-647-7261.

NHTSA investigations
2EA18001 · Extended Braking Distances
Opened Apr 18, 2018 · Closed Jan 17, 2023
Status: closed (inferred from source dates) · Service Brakes, Hydraulic:antilock/traction Control/electronic Limited Slip
On April 18, 2018, the Office of Defects Investigation (ODI) opened Engineering Analysis (EA) 18-001 to investigate reports of braking concerns in model year (MY) 2009 Nissan Murano vehicles. A failure of the hydraulic control unit (HCU) portion of the antilock brake system (ABS), which involves improper operation of an internal hydraulic control valve(s), can cause extended brake pedal travel and may result in a reduction in overall braking effectiveness. Tier-one supplier Continental manufactured the HCU for Nissan.The corrosion-preventive, zinc coating used on the armatures of the normally closed (NC) valves within ABS HCU may react with brake fluids lacking sufficient corrosion-preventative additives. This reaction can cause the formation of a gelatinous material, which may cause the NC valves to close slowly. Over time, the gel can solidify to an extent such that the spring used to return the valve to the closed position may not be able to overcome the gel buildup, allowing the NC valve to remain open. If any of the four NC valves remains open, fluid will be diverted to one or two accumulator(s). This misdirected fluid has the net effect of causing brake pedal travel to increase, however enough stroke remains in the pedal to generate braking force. Although the hydraulic braking system remains intact and full braking force is maintained once the pedal travels the additional distance, when this condition occurs, the initial increase in brake pedal travel could result in increased stopping distance. An existing Nissan Service Campaign was launched for MY 2009 vehicles built prior to 11/1/2007. After consultation with ODI as part of EA18-001, Nissan decided to expand this population to the full range of MY2009 Murano vehicles. Later Murano vehicles exhibit significantly lower rates of malfunction.During this investigation 156 complaints were identified that related to the braking concern. Within the complainants 2 allege crashes with 4 injuries. The Nissan reports from investigation Information Request letter responses, were similar in content and identified 870 reports with 16 crashes and no injuries.On December 19, 2018, Nissan notified ODI it would conduct a safety recall (18V916) to remedy the ABS modules on certain MY 2009 Nissan Murano vehicles. The remedy procedure involves dealers flushing the brake system with DOT 4 fluid. The HCU will then be tested to detect a possible stuck valve condition. If necessary, the HCU will be replaced. The 2010-14 Murano SUVs outside the recall population and equipped with zinc-coated armatures will be inspected under a service campaign P0A08 using the same procedure as recall 18V916.Continental HCUs with a redesigned armature coating were phased into new vehicle production after December 2014 and do not appear to be experiencing corrosion. The recall action initiated by the manufacturer appears to address the safety risks of concern to ODI. Accordingly, the investigation is closed.The closing of this investigation does not constitute a finding by NHTSA that a safety-related defect does not exists on other model or MY vehicles outside of the recall scope. The agency reserves the right to take further action if warranted by the circumstances.For a complete summary of this investigation and related consumer complaints, please see attached closing resume document.
PE17002 · Extended Braking Distances
Opened May 3, 2017 · Closed May 4, 2018
Status: closed (inferred from source dates) · Service Brakes; Service Brakes, Air:antilock; Service Brakes, Air:antilock:control Unit/module
The Office of Defects Investigation (ODI) is closing this Preliminary Evaluation and upgrading to an Engineering Analysis (EA) 18-001.During the PE, ODI requested and reviewed information provided by Nissan including consumer complaints and other field and technical data related to failures of the hydraulic control unit (HCU), an electro-mechanical brake system component that provides antilock braking and other functionality in the subject model year (MY) 2009 Murano.The subject failure of the HCU, which involves improper operation of an internal hydraulic control valve, can cause extended brake pedal travel and may result in a reduction in overall braking effectiveness.Tier-one supplier Continental manufactured the HCU for Nissan.ODI currently recognizes 484 subject vehicle complaints that appear related to the alleged defect.Fourteen crash allegations, with three non-life threatening injuries are under evaluation also.ODI has been monitoring consumer complaints received, and in some cases has obtained suspect HCUs from complainants' vehicles.Recovered HCUs sent to NHTSA's Vehicle Research and Test Center (VRTC) in East Liberty, Ohio are under evaluation, and VRTC has conducted limited vehicle testing also.In a July 28, 2017 submission, Nissan acknowledged that a failure of the HCU can result in increased brake pedal travel during braking.Nissan's analysis of returned parts revealed that a zinc coating used on the normally closed valve assemblies inside the HCU may react with certain brake fluid constituents.The reaction results in the formation of a gelatinous material that can harden with time and prevent the valve from closing after opening in an ABS event.When this occurs, Nissan maintains that the hydraulic brake system remains intact and that full braking is available once the pedal travels an additional distance, about 36 mm according to Nissan.Although still under investigation, Nissan states it has not determined the condition represents an unreasonable risk to motor vehicle safety, citing low rate and vehicle age as additional factors.In March 2018, Nissan began conducting a customer satisfaction campaign on certain MY 2009 Murano to service (flush and replace the brake fluid), and then test and replace the HCU as needed.The campaign is being conducted free of charge to customers.During the EA, ODI will request VRTC continue to evaluate the cause and consequence of HCU failures, including the affects of multi-valve failures.ODI will further study the potential scope of the alleged defect as it understands similar HCUs and brake fluid is used in other MY Muranos, and potentially in other Nissan models as well.ODI notes that improved valve coatings were introduced on Nissan HCUs at some subsequent stage.
